Apparent molar volume of NaCl have been studied in Ethanol, Methanol, Propan-2-ol, Dioxane, Glycol, Glycerol water mixture at 10, 20 and 30% (w/w) within the temperature range 300 -400C and ion solvent interaction has been inferred.
